Job Description
HumCap’s client is looking for a highly experienced Lead Software Engineer with extensive experience in full-stack development, specializing in C#.NET, React, Angular, and various databases, including relational and NoSQL databases in Azure. This role demands strong leadership, a commitment to delivering high-quality software on time, and the ability to mentor and guide a development team while adhering to Agile best practices.
Responsibilities: - Lead the design, development, and deployment of cloud-based web applications and Windows services.
- Develop and maintain comprehensive project documentation.
- Mentor the development team and promote best practices.
- Collaborate with QA to ensure smooth testing processes and provide support as needed.
- Conduct performance testing and debugging for both new and existing software.
- Manage and actively participate in Agile development processes.
- Stay updated on emerging cloud technologies especially on the Azure platform.
Qualifications: - 10+ years of experience in full-stack web development with hands-on expertise in React JS or Angular JS, and C#.NET.
- Deep knowledge of Azure services, including Azure Functions, App Service, REST API, OAuth, SQL and NoSQL.
- Experience with Azure DevOps, CI/CD, and infrastructure automation tools (ARM, Bicep).
- Strong skills in GIT and various .NET frameworks.
- Proven track record in developing and troubleshooting web, API, and Windows applications.
- Bachelor’s degree in Software Engineering, Computer Science, or a related field.
- Bonus Qualifications:
- Experience with GraphQL.
- Interest and experience in emerging technologies such as AI/ML.
- Familiarity with Databricks and Azure Fabric.
#J-18808-Ljbffr